1. An applicator liquid comprising:

  • a liquid medium containing a controlled concentration of purified nanotubes,wherein the controlled concentration is sufficient to form a nanotube fabric or film of preselected density and uniformity, wherein the controlled concentration is from about 1 mg/L to 100 g/L,wherein the purified nanotubes remain separate from one another without precipitation or flocculation for a time sufficient to apply the applicator liquid to a surface,wherein the purified nanotubes are free of functionalization that deplete π

    electrons so that desired electrical properties of the nanotubes are maintained,wherein the applicator liquid is free of surfactants and polymers, andwherein the applicator liquid comprises less than 1×

    1018 atoms/cm3 of metallic impurities.
